WHY YOU'RE NOT GETTING CALLED FOR JOB INTERVIEWS// Once upon a time, employers would respond to your application with a call or email acknowledgment. Now you just might hear nothing. Here 3 reasons why: 1. The job was already filled Sometimes companies post job openings as a formality, despite already having an internal candidate in mind for the position. These employers often have company policies that require them to post job openings to the public, “so in reality, there isn’t effectively a position available. 2. The hiring manager was flooded with applications Put simply, “some hiring managers just don’t have the time to look at every job application they receive. This frequently occurs when an employer receives hundreds of applications for a position but only has one person reviewing them. 3. Your resume wasn’t tailored to the job description Today, many employers use the applicant tracking system (ATS) to vet job applications.
